Exploring Coimbatore in 2 Days

  1. Day 1: Marudamalai Temple
    30 minutes (9.9 km) from Coimbatore Junction

    Start your day by visiting the famous temple of Marudamalai. This temple is dedicated to Lord Murugan and is located on a hilltop, providing a stunning view of the surroundings. The morning here is peaceful and serene, perfect for starting your day on a spiritual note. After your visit to the temple, head to Tamil Nadu Agricultural University for a quick lunch. The university has a beautiful campus with a lake, gardens and a botanical garden. Post lunch, head to the Codissia Trade Fair Complex which is only 25 minutes away. You can explore the exhibitions and events taking place in the complex.

  2. Day 2: Dhyanalinga Temple
    40 minutes (27.1 km) from Marudamalai Temple

    Begin your second day by visiting Dhyanalinga Temple, which is located in the foothills of Velliangiri Mountains. The temple is known for its unique architecture and tranquil ambiance. You can participate in the yoga and meditation programs offered here. Afterward, head to the Brookefields Mall for lunch and enjoy a shopping spree. In the evening, visit the Gass Forest Museum, which is only 10 minutes away from the mall. The museum has a vast collection of fossils, animals, and plants.

Recommendations

Coimbatore is a great city with many places to visit. Some of the other local attractions that you can consider are G.D.Naidu Museum, Black Thunder Water Park, and Singanallur Lake. If you have an extra day, you can plan a side trip to Ooty or Valparai. To maximize your fun, try the local delicacies, such as Murukku and Kothu Parotta. Lastly, don't forget to attend the famous Pongal festival if you happen to visit Coimbatore in January.
